Cyprus Tax Information
VAT (ΦΠΑ) is 19% standard, 9% for hospitality/transport, 5% for essentials. Source: Cyprus Tax Department.

What should locksmith invoices include in Cyprus?
Your invoice should include: VAT registration number, Business address, Client VAT if applicable, Invoice number. For locksmith services specifically, also include: Lockout service, Lock rekeying, Lock installation.
Emergency rate?
Charge premium for after-hours (1.5-2x). State clearly before dispatch.
Service call fee?
Minimum call-out fee covers travel. Apply to job cost if service performed.
What VAT rates apply in Cyprus?
Cyprus applies 19% standard VAT, 9% for hotels/restaurants/transport, 5% for books and medicines. Zero-rated intra-EU supplies.
